Hapag-Lloyd to Accept IMO Cargo at Algiers Port

By Joseph R. Fonseca
Thursday, January 1, 2015

Further to our previous communication and CustomerInfo of April 11, 2014 we would like to inform you that with immediate effect, Hapag-Lloyd is in a position to reopen again the acceptance of IMO cargo bookings for discharging at the port of Algiers.
